How To Clean A Stain Off Quartz. To use, mix a few drops of mild dish soap with warm water. Use glass or surface cleaner, along with a nonabrasive sponge, to remove stains. Clean fresh spills with dish soap and a soft cloth, e.g., microfiber. Once the stain is gone, remove any remaining residue with a damp microfiber. Add a tablespoon or two of rubbing. Apply the soapy water to the stained area using a soft cloth or sponge. For best results, wipe down the counters daily and follow the deep cleaning procedures as. Most experts recommend a solution of watered down rubbing alcohol as an effective and safe stain remover for quartz countertops. Clean regularly with a damp microfiber cloth to avoid buildup of grime or stains. Spray the stained area with the cleaning solution and scrub it clean with a microfiber cloth.
